In addition to the above, it would also be nice if it would be possible to set the size of a grid area by setting a limit/dimension similar to AutoCAD's "Limits" command. The grid would then only exist within these limits.  This can be useful when you are constrained to a certain area and the grid ending would indicate such area limits.
